Projekty Arduino
Stronę tą wyświetlono już: 13898 razy
W tym dziale zamieszczane są projekty wykonane przeze mnie z wykorzystaniem Arduino oraz Arduino IDE. Projekty Arduino są płytkami elektronicznymi, które w łatwy sposób można programować w C++. Płytki te umożliwiają sterowanie układami wykonawczymi takimi jak serwa, silniki krokowe, układy oświetleniowe itd. itp. Istnieje kilka podstawowych typów projektów płytek Arduino, do których należą:
Arduino Uno - płytka wyposażona w mikrokontroler ATmega328 posiadający 14 cyfrowych wejść/wyjść z czego 6 można wykorzystać jako wyjścia PWM (np. do sterowania prędkością silnika) oraz 6 analogowych wejść (przeznaczonych do podłączenia przycisków lub czujników). Układ ten taktowany sygnałem zegarowym o częstotliwości 16 MHz i posiada 32 kB pamięci programu flash i 2 kB pamięci operacyjnej SRAM;
Arduino Leonardo - płytka wyposażona w mikrokontroler ATmega32u4 posiadający 20 cyfrowych wejść/wyjść z czego 7 można wykorzystać jako wyjścia PWM (np. do sterowania prędkością silnika) oraz 12 analogowych wejść (przeznaczonych do podłączenia przycisków lub czujników). Układ ten taktowany sygnałem zegarowym o częstotliwości 16 MHz i posiada 32 kB pamięci programu flash i 2.5 kB pamięci operacyjnej SRAM;
Arduino Mega 2560 rev3 - płytka wyposażona w mikrokontroler ATmega2560 posiadający 54 cyfrowych wejść/wyjść z czego 15 można wykorzystać jako wyjścia PWM (np. do sterowania prędkością silnika) oraz 16 analogowych wejść (przeznaczonych do podłączenia przycisków lub czujników). Układ ten taktowany sygnałem zegarowym o częstotliwości 16 MHz posiada 256 kB pamięci programu flash i 8 kB pamięci operacyjnej SRAM
Istnieje wiele innych płytek Arduino, ja skupiłem swoją uwagę na tych podstawowych.
Tytuł:
Internet rzeczy. Podstawy programowania aplikacji i serwerów sieciowych w językach C/C++, MicroPython i Lua na urządzeniach IoT ESP8266, ESP32 i Arduino
Autor:
Mariusz Duka
Tytuł:
Arduino dla początkujących. Podstawy i szkice. Wydanie II
Autor:
Simon Monk
Tytuł:
Arduino od podstaw
Autor:
Witold Wrotek
Tytuł:
TinyML. Wykorzystanie TensorFlow Lite do uczenia maszynowego na Arduino i innych mikrokontrolerach
Autor:
Pete Warden, Daniel Situnayake
Tytuł:
Arduino dla początkujących. Kolejny krok. Wydanie II
Autor:
Simon Monk
Tytuł:
Arduino dla początkujących. Podstawy i szkice. Wydanie II
Autor:
Simon Monk
Tytuł:
Elektronika z wykorzystaniem Arduino i Rapsberry Pi. Receptury
Autor:
Simon Monk
Tytuł:
Arduino dla dzieci. Poznaj świat elektroniki i programowania. Poznaj świat elektroniki i programowania
Autor:
Żarowska-Mazur Alicja, Mazur Dawid
Tytuł:
Roboty JavaScript od podstaw. Projekty NodeBots dla platformy Johnny-Five z wykorzystaniem płytek Raspberry Pi, Arduino oraz BeagleBone
Autor:
Rick Waldron, Backstop Media (lista współautorów w uwagach dodatkowych)
Tytuł:
Arduino dla początkujących. Kolejny krok
Autor:
Simon Monk